Linux 2.6.38 File-Systems

A collection of file-system tests under the Linux 2.6.38 development kernel. Testing from a System76 Serval Professional notebook with a Sandy Bridge CPU and Intel solid-state drive.ss

HTML result view exported from: https://openbenchmarking.org/result/1102277-IV-1102238IV44&grs&sro.

Linux 2.6.38 File-SystemsProcessorMotherboardChipsetMemoryDiskGraphicsAudioOSKernelDesktopDisplay ServerDisplay DriverCompilerFile-SystemScreen ResolutionOpenGLLinux 2.6.38-rc6: EXT4Linux 2.6.38-rc6 Btrfs2011-02-27 10:55Intel Core i7-2820QM @ 2.30GHz (8 Cores)System76 Serval ProfessionalIntel Sandy Bridge8192MB80GB INTEL SSDSA2M080NVIDIA Device 0e31 2048MB (1150/405MHz)Realtek ALC892Ubuntu 10.102.6.38-999-generic (x86_64)GNOME 2.32.0X Server 1.9.0nouveau 0.0.16GCC 4.4.5ext41920x1080btrfsIntel T2300 @ 1.66GHz (2 Cores)ASUS W5F v2.0Intel Mobile 945GM/PM/GMS + ICH7-M1536MB160GB SAMSUNG HM160JCIntel Mobile 945GM/GMS 943/940GML IGP 256MBRealtek ALC6602.6.35-27-generic (i686)intel 2.12.01.4 Mesa 7.9-develext41280x800OpenBenchmarking.orgSystem Details- Disk Scheduler: CFQ. Python 2.6.6. Intel SpeedStep was enabled.

Linux 2.6.38 File-Systemsfs-mark: 1000 Files, 1MB Size, No Sync/FSyncsqlite: Default Test Directoryiozone: 1MB - 8GB - Write Performanceiozone: 64Kb - 8GB - Write Performancefio: Intel IOMeter File Server Access Patternpgbench: TPC-B Transactions Per Secondunpack-linux: linux-2.6.32.tar.bz2aio-stress: Rand Writepostmark: Disk Transaction Performancetiobench: Rand Write - 128MB - 32tiobench: Rand Write - 128MB - 4fs-mark: 1000 Files, 1MB Sizecompilebench: Initial CreateLinux 2.6.38-rc6: EXT4Linux 2.6.38-rc6 Btrfs2011-02-27 10:55276.7719.7487.7487.2851.702914.2410.22188.76483374.3280.4765.07114.68286.5773.9884.7181.0756.18225.3511.2695.66386956.3657.5051.0755.6634.831255.3024.5824.51179.1733.095.081060.630.968.5017.88OpenBenchmarking.org

FS-Mark

Test: 1000 Files, 1MB Size, No Sync/FSync

OpenBenchmarking.orgFiles/s, More Is BetterFS-Mark 3.3Test: 1000 Files, 1MB Size, No Sync/FSync2011-02-27 10:55Linux 2.6.38-rc6 BtrfsLinux 2.6.38-rc6: EXT460120180240300SE +/- 0.18, N = 3SE +/- 0.61, N = 3SE +/- 4.57, N = 634.83286.57276.77

SQLite

Test Target: Default Test Directory

OpenBenchmarking.orgSeconds, Fewer Is BetterSQLite 3.7.3Test Target: Default Test Directory2011-02-27 10:55Linux 2.6.38-rc6 BtrfsLinux 2.6.38-rc6: EXT430060090012001500SE +/- 22.79, N = 3SE +/- 1.46, N = 3SE +/- 0.06, N = 31255.3073.9819.74

IOzone

Record Size: 1MB - File Size: 8GB - Disk Test: Write Performance

OpenBenchmarking.orgMB/s, More Is BetterIOzone 3.347Record Size: 1MB - File Size: 8GB - Disk Test: Write Performance2011-02-27 10:55Linux 2.6.38-rc6 BtrfsLinux 2.6.38-rc6: EXT420406080100SE +/- 0.02, N = 3SE +/- 0.84, N = 3SE +/- 0.26, N = 324.5884.7187.74

IOzone

Record Size: 64Kb - File Size: 8GB - Disk Test: Write Performance

OpenBenchmarking.orgMB/s, More Is BetterIOzone 3.347Record Size: 64Kb - File Size: 8GB - Disk Test: Write Performance2011-02-27 10:55Linux 2.6.38-rc6 BtrfsLinux 2.6.38-rc6: EXT420406080100SE +/- 0.29, N = 3SE +/- 1.39, N = 4SE +/- 0.17, N = 324.5181.0787.28

Flexible IO Tester

Test: Intel IOMeter File Server Access Pattern

OpenBenchmarking.orgSeconds (Run Time), Fewer Is BetterFlexible IO Tester 1.21Test: Intel IOMeter File Server Access Pattern2011-02-27 10:55Linux 2.6.38-rc6 BtrfsLinux 2.6.38-rc6: EXT44080120160200SE +/- 2.59, N = 3SE +/- 1.01, N = 3SE +/- 0.24, N = 3179.1756.1851.70

PostgreSQL pgbench

TPC-B Transactions Per Second

OpenBenchmarking.orgTPS, More Is BetterPostgreSQL pgbench 9.0.1TPC-B Transactions Per SecondLinux 2.6.38-rc6 BtrfsLinux 2.6.38-rc6: EXT46001200180024003000SE +/- 3.35, N = 3SE +/- 64.86, N = 6225.352914.24

Unpacking The Linux Kernel

linux-2.6.32.tar.bz2

OpenBenchmarking.orgSeconds, Fewer Is BetterUnpacking The Linux Kernellinux-2.6.32.tar.bz22011-02-27 10:55Linux 2.6.38-rc6 BtrfsLinux 2.6.38-rc6: EXT4816243240SE +/- 1.36, N = 8SE +/- 0.10, N = 4SE +/- 0.06, N = 433.0911.2610.22

AIO-Stress

Test: Random Write

OpenBenchmarking.orgMB/s, More Is BetterAIO-Stress 0.21Test: Random Write2011-02-27 10:55Linux 2.6.38-rc6 BtrfsLinux 2.6.38-rc6: EXT44080120160200SE +/- 0.28, N = 6SE +/- 1.88, N = 3SE +/- 5.62, N = 65.0895.66188.76

PostMark

Disk Transaction Performance

OpenBenchmarking.orgTPS, More Is BetterPostMark 1.51Disk Transaction Performance2011-02-27 10:55Linux 2.6.38-rc6 BtrfsLinux 2.6.38-rc6: EXT410002000300040005000SE +/- 0.37, N = 5SE +/- 99.17, N = 10SE +/- 111.20, N = 1010638694833

Threaded I/O Tester

Test: Random Write - Size Per Thread: 128MB - Thread Count: 32

OpenBenchmarking.orgMB/s, More Is BetterThreaded I/O Tester 0.3.3Test: Random Write - Size Per Thread: 128MB - Thread Count: 322011-02-27 10:55Linux 2.6.38-rc6 BtrfsLinux 2.6.38-rc6: EXT420406080100SE +/- 0.03, N = 8SE +/- 4.50, N = 8SE +/- 3.59, N = 80.6356.3674.32

Threaded I/O Tester

Test: Random Write - Size Per Thread: 128MB - Thread Count: 4

OpenBenchmarking.orgMB/s, More Is BetterThreaded I/O Tester 0.3.3Test: Random Write - Size Per Thread: 128MB - Thread Count: 42011-02-27 10:55Linux 2.6.38-rc6 BtrfsLinux 2.6.38-rc6: EXT420406080100SE +/- 0.02, N = 8SE +/- 4.34, N = 8SE +/- 0.30, N = 40.9657.5080.47

FS-Mark

Test: 1000 Files, 1MB Size

OpenBenchmarking.orgFiles/s, More Is BetterFS-Mark 3.3Test: 1000 Files, 1MB Size2011-02-27 10:55Linux 2.6.38-rc6 BtrfsLinux 2.6.38-rc6: EXT41530456075SE +/- 0.59, N = 6SE +/- 0.15, N = 3SE +/- 0.72, N = 38.5051.0765.07

Compile Bench

Test: Initial Create

OpenBenchmarking.orgMB/s, More Is BetterCompile Bench 0.6Test: Initial Create2011-02-27 10:55Linux 2.6.38-rc6 BtrfsLinux 2.6.38-rc6: EXT4306090120150SE +/- 0.15, N = 3SE +/- 1.81, N = 6SE +/- 1.97, N = 617.8855.66114.68


Phoronix Test Suite v10.8.4